1. Definition
● False Friends vs. False Cognates
● Treacherous Twins
● “False friends are words in two (or more) different languages which look or sound very similar but which have different meanings.“ (Parkes/Cornell 1989)

4. Exercises: Error correction
● You don't need much fantasy to realize what the results of such a system would be.
● You don't need much imagination to realize what the results of such a system would be.
7
● When the water starts cooking, add the cake mixture and stir well.
● When the water starts boiling, add the cake mixture and stir well.
